Big Week from August 27 - September 4, 2022 in Baden-Baden - Iffezheim:
Piechulek defeats the heavy favorite Torquator Tasso with Mendocino in the 152nd Wettstar.de Grosser Preis von Baden - Sensation in front of 15,500 spectators in Iffezheim
Baden-Baden/Iffezheim, September 04, 2022 (MH). What a result in the 152nd Wettstar.de Grosser Preis von Baden, the highlight of the 2022 season sponsored for the second time by the most important horse betting broker in Germany, in front of 15,500 spectators at the racecourse in Baden-Baden-Iffezheim on Sunday! Rene Piechulek (35), Arc winner and previously the permanent jockey of Torquator Tasso, defeated the heavy 1.7:1 favorite and last year's winner by a head with Mendocino, trained by his partner Sarah Steinberg (34) in Munich for the Salzburg stable of Schlafmöbel entrepreneur Hans-Gerd Wernicke.
Mendocino was the only horse in the four-strong line-up for the €200,000 Group I race over 2,400 meters that had not yet won a group race, but he had been runner-up to the class mare Alpinista in the Allianz - Großer Preis von Bayern. Rene Piechulek, stable jockey of Stall Salzburg, fulfilled his contractual obligations brilliantly, which may have been decisive for the outcome of the competition.
115,000 euros prize money
After a break since June, the triumph on the final day of the Big Week, which was rewarded with a 115,000 euro prize, was quite unexpected, but tactics were also decisive in the end.
Because there was hardly any speed in the small field, Alter Adler was forced to go at the front, and Torquator Tasso had a laborious race in second place, while Mendocino was able to switch off well at the end behind Derby and Dallmayr Prize winner Sammarco.
Thrilling fight
Already in the final bend Frankie Dettori pushed the pace and attacked Alter Adler, who was soon on the retreat, then on the straight the co-favorite Sammarco, who was pushing on the inside, had a huge moment. A fascinating fight developed, initially between Sammarco and Torquator Tasso, but on the final stretch Rene Piechulek ignited Mendocino's turbo and with astonishing reserves actually managed a tight turnaround against the very unlucky Torquator Tasso, behind whom Sammarco, in third place, also looked very promising for a long time and brought home third place against Alter Adler. With Mendocino and Torquator Tasso, for whom Frankie Dettori was booked directly for the Arc ride, Germany should have two very promising starters on October 2 in the Prix de l' Arc de Triomphe, the most important race in the world with a purse of five million euros!
VOICES:
Rene Piechulek (jockey of Mendocino): "I had a mega race, Mendocino switched off well at the back and showed huge speed at the end. The result is just awesome. Everything worked out wonderfully."
Sarah Steinberg (coach of Mendocino): "The competition was very strong in the run-up. We would have been satisfied if Mendocino had left one opponent behind. He was coming out of a break. He was able to stay out of everything in the race, and he pulled away big time at the end. That's a very emotional moment for me. He should now come home first, but the Arc is of course a very likely goal."
Hans-Gerd Wernicke (owner of Mendocino): "The break was worth it. We thought long and hard about whether we should run here and the decision was the right one. Sarah Steinberg is not only first class as a person, but also as a trainer."
Marcel Weiß (trainer of Torquator Tasso): "Unfortunately, he had the worst race of all the participants and always had to gallop freely. He could never be hidden, and the left-hand course was not ideal either, even if he had already won here."
Lanfranco Dettori (jockey of Torquator Tasso): "There wasn't enough speed in the race and the ground wasn't soft enough either. I was already working away 800 meters before the finish, but my opponent had the better acceleration."
Peter-Michael Endres (co-owner of Torquator Tasso): "That was anything but a favorable race for him, but that's horse racing. Things could look different again in Paris. I have already booked Lanfranco Dettori for the Arc."
Bauyrzhan Murzabayev (jockey of Sammarco): "My horse had a great moment, that was a super performance against very good competition."
Peter Schiergen (Sammarco's coach): "He attacked well and also ran a great race today. We didn't embarrass ourselves. Sammarco always runs well. The Preis von Europa in Cologne is an option."
Waldemar Hickst (coach of Alter Adler): "He simply needs a pacemaker, that wasn't his race from the front. But he wasn't beaten far. Maybe we'll now go into the Prize of Europe."
Live broadcast to Hong Kong
Three races on the final day of the Grand Week, the 152nd Wettstar.de Grosser Preis von Baden, the Brunner-Oettingen-Rennen and a handicap, were broadcast live to the betting paradise of Hong Kong and could be bet on from there. Thanks to partner WETTSTAR, the live broadcast set completely new standards, as was the case with the Berlin Grand Prix. A total of 67.5 million HK dollars (approx. 8.6 million euros) was wagered on the three competitions in the former crown colony.
